如何在电脑上添加系统路径,在电脑使用中,经常需要添加系统路径以方便访问和使用各种程序和文件,以下是一份详细的指南。确定要添加的系统路径,这可以是某个文件夹、驱动器或程序的完整路径。打开“计算机”或“此电脑”,右键点击空白处,选择“属性”。在弹出的窗口中,点击“高级系统设置”。在“系统属性”窗口中,点击“环境变量”按钮。在“环境变量”窗口中,找到“系统变量”下的“Path”变量,选中它并点击“编辑”。在“编辑环境变量”窗口中,点击“新建”,然后输入要添加的路径。确认输入的路径正确无误后,点击“确定”保存更改。完成以上步骤后,重新启动电脑以确保更改生效。在添加系统路径时要谨慎操作,避免误删或添加错误的路径导致系统无法正常运行,如有疑问,建议咨询专业人士或参考相关教程。
本文目录导读:
嘿,大家好!今天我要给大家详细讲讲电脑怎么添加系统路径,相信很多朋友都有这样的经历:安装完新软件后,发现它无法找到必要的文件,导致软件无法正常运行,或者,你正在使用某个程序,却因为路径设置不正确而无法打开,别担心,本文将为你提供一份详细的电脑添加系统路径的指南。
什么是系统路径?
我们要明白什么是系统路径,系统路径,就是操作系统在查找程序和文件时所经过的一系列目录,就像我们平时去超市买东西,超市的入口就是起点,而商品货架则是我们需要前往的地方,系统路径也是类似的,它告诉操作系统在哪里可以找到我们需要的程序和文件。
为什么需要添加系统路径?
我们安装的软件或程序可能位于默认的系统路径之外,这时候,操作系统就无法找到这些软件或程序,导致它们无法正常运行,通过添加系统路径,我们可以告诉操作系统在哪里可以找到这些额外的文件和目录。
如何添加系统路径?
下面,我将为大家详细介绍如何添加系统路径,不同的操作系统可能会有所不同,但基本步骤是相似的。
Windows系统
通过“控制面板”添加
- 打开“控制面板”,点击“系统和安全”,再点击“系统”。
- 在左侧菜单中选择“高级系统设置”。
- 在弹出的“系统属性”窗口中,点击“环境变量”按钮。
- 在“系统变量”部分,找到并选择“Path”变量,然后点击“编辑”。
- 在弹出的对话框中,点击“新建”,然后输入你要添加的路径。
- 点击“确定”保存更改。
通过“运行”对话框添加
- 按下“Win + R”组合键,打开“运行”对话框。
- 输入“cmd”并按下回车键,打开命令提示符窗口。
- 在命令提示符窗口中,输入以下命令:
setx PATH "%PATH%;C:\path\to\your\folder"
将C:\path\to\your\folder
替换为你需要添加的路径,注意,这个更改需要重新启动命令提示符窗口才能生效。
macOS系统
通过“终端”添加
- 打开“终端”应用程序。
- 输入以下命令:
echo 'export PATH="/path/to/your/folder:$PATH"' >> ~/.bash_profile source ~/.bash_profile
将/path/to/your/folder
替换为你需要添加的路径。
通过“系统偏好设置”添加
- 打开“系统偏好设置”,点击“用户与群组”图标。
- 选择你的用户账户,然后点击“登录项”选项卡。
- 点击左下角的“+”按钮,选择“其他”。
- 在弹出的窗口中,点击“+”按钮,浏览并选择你需要的程序。
- 点击“添加”按钮,将程序添加到列表中。
如何检查路径是否添加成功?
添加完系统路径后,你可以通过以下几种方式来检查是否添加成功:
- 打开命令提示符窗口(Windows)或终端窗口(macOS),输入
echo %PATH%
(Windows)或echo $PATH
(macOS)来查看当前的路径设置。 - 尝试运行之前无法正常使用的软件或程序,看看是否能够正常启动。
- 如果以上两种方法都无法解决问题,你可以尝试手动搜索软件或程序所在的目录,看看是否能够找到它们。
注意事项
在添加系统路径时,需要注意以下几点:
- 添加的路径必须是正确的,否则操作系统将无法找到你需要的文件或程序。
- 不要随意删除或修改系统路径中的现有条目,以免影响系统的正常运行。
- 对于不同的操作系统和不同的用户账户,可能需要使用不同的方法来添加系统路径。
案例说明
为了让大家更清楚地了解如何添加系统路径,下面我给大家举一个具体的例子。
假设你安装了一个新的数据库软件,但是每次启动电脑时都会提示找不到该软件的配置文件,通过以上方法添加系统路径后,你应该能够在命令提示符窗口或终端窗口中看到新的路径已经添加到系统的PATH变量中,再次启动电脑或直接运行数据库软件,应该就能够正常找到配置文件并启动软件了。
好了,今天的分享就到这里啦!希望这篇详细的指南能够帮助大家解决电脑添加系统路径的问题,如果大家在操作过程中遇到任何问题或疑问,欢迎随时在评论区留言提问,我会尽力为大家解答并提供帮助,感谢大家的阅读和支持!
知识扩展阅读
系统路径是什么?为什么要添加?
想象一下,当你想用命令行运行某个软件,但系统提示"命令未找到",这时候是不是很抓狂?这就是因为该软件的安装路径不在系统预设的搜索路径中,系统路径(System Path)就像电脑的"导航地图",告诉系统哪里可以找到可执行程序或库文件。
1 常见系统路径示例
路径类型 | 典型路径示例 | 作用场景 |
---|---|---|
系统程序 | C:\Windows\system32 | 运行系统命令(如ping、ipconfig) |
Python环境 | C:\Python39\ | 执行python脚本 |
游戏安装 | D:\Steam\steamapps\common\原神 | 启动游戏 |
开发工具 | E:\VSCode\ | 运行VSCode编辑器 |
2 常见问题场景
- 安装新软件后无法通过命令行调用
- 开发环境配置需要添加第三方库路径
- 游戏安装后无法在终端启动
- 配置专业软件(如MATLAB、SolidWorks)时需要添加库路径
Windows系统路径添加指南
1 手动添加路径(以Windows 11为例)
步骤1:打开环境变量设置
- 右键点击"此电脑" → 属性 → 高级系统设置
- 点击"环境变量"按钮
步骤2:编辑系统变量
- 在系统变量列表中找到"Path"项
- 点击"编辑"按钮
- 在现有路径后添加新路径(注意用分号分隔)
步骤3:保存并验证
- 按"Ctrl+S"保存设置
- 打开命令提示符输入
echo %PATH%
查看生效情况
2 自动添加路径(推荐方法)
适用场景:开发环境配置、游戏安装路径自动识别
- 下载并安装环境变量管理工具(如Process Monitor)
- 运行软件时自动检测并添加路径
- 支持批量添加(如图1所示)
3 常见错误排查
错误现象 | 解决方案 |
---|---|
路径添加后不生效 | 重启命令行或终端 |
权限不足 | 以管理员身份运行cmd |
分号缺失 | 检查是否有空格或特殊字符 |
路径不存在 | 确认路径拼写和盘符正确 |
Linux系统路径配置
1 命令行配置方法
# 添加临时路径(生效时间:当前会话) export PATH="/自定义路径:$PATH" # 永久生效配置(需重启生效) echo 'export PATH="/自定义路径:$PATH"' >> ~/.bashrc source ~/.bashrc
2 graphical界面配置(Ubuntu为例)
- 点击左上角"系统设置" → "详细信息"
- 点击"环境变量"按钮
- 在"系统环境变量"中添加路径
- 在"用户环境变量"中添加个人路径
3 自动化配置工具
推荐工具:envman
# 安装 sudo apt install envman # 添加系统路径 envman add --global --path "/自定义路径" # 添加用户路径 envman add --user --path "/个人路径"
进阶应用案例
1 Python开发环境配置案例
问题描述:安装Flask框架后无法运行flask --version
解决方案:
-
添加Python安装路径到PATH:
- Windows:
C:\Python39\Scripts
- Linux:
/usr/local/bin
- Windows:
-
创建虚拟环境:
python -m venv myenv source myenv\Scripts\activate # Windows source myenv/bin/activate # Linux
-
修改requirements.txt:
flask==2.2.5
2 游戏开发配置案例
案例背景:在Unity引擎中编译游戏时提示"找不到CMake"
配置步骤:
- 下载CMake并安装到
C:\Program Files (x86)\CMake\bin
- 添加系统环境变量:
- PATH:
C:\Program Files (x86)\CMake\bin
- PATH:
- 在Unity编辑器中设置CMake路径:
Edit → Project Settings → General → CMake Path
常见问题Q&A
Q1:添加路径后需要重启电脑吗?
A:根据修改位置不同:
- 系统环境变量:需要重启生效
- 用户环境变量:当前会话生效,下次登录自动更新
Q2:如何检查路径是否添加成功?
A:Windows:
echo %PATH%
Linux:
echo $PATH
Q3:路径添加后程序还能用吗?
A:旧程序不会受影响,新程序会自动搜索新路径,建议先备份原环境变量配置。
Q4:如何删除无效路径?
A:Windows:
- 打开系统变量编辑器
- 选中要删除的路径
- 点击"删除"按钮
Linux:
# 临时删除 export PATH=":$(echo $PATH | sed 's|$.$|;|g' | cut -d' ' -f1-)$" # 永久删除 sed -i '/自定义路径/d' ~/.bashrc
自动化配置方案
1 Windows批量配置工具
推荐使用Batch scripts
或PowerShell
编写自动化脚本:
# 添加Python环境变量 $env:PATH += ";C:\Python39\Scripts" # 添加游戏安装路径 $env:PATH += ";D:\Steam\steamapps\common\原神"
2 Linux脚本配置
创建/etc/profile.d/custom.sh
文件:
export PATH="/自定义路径:$PATH"
执行:
source /etc/profile.d/custom.sh
3 云服务器配置
对于Docker/Kubernetes环境,推荐使用/etc/paths.d/
目录:
echo '/自定义路径' >> /etc/paths.d/custom.conf
安全注意事项
- 路径验证:添加前用
dir
或ls
命令确认路径存在 - 权限控制:避免将敏感路径添加到全局环境变量
- 版本冲突:不同软件可能需要不同版本库
- 定期清理:每季度检查环境变量配置
扩展学习资源
-
官方文档:
- Windows:Microsoft Environment Variables
- Linux:Bash Reference Manual
-
推荐工具:
- Windows:Process Monitor(微软官方工具)
- Linux:strace(系统调用追踪)
-
学习社区:
Stack Overflow:搜索"add path to system environment
相关的知识点: